SOFTWARE LICENSE AND SUPPORT AGREEMENT


This Software License and Support Agreement, effective as of June 1, 2002 (the "Effective Date"), is entered into by and between International Business Machines Corp., a New York corporation, having a place of business at Route 100, Somers, New York 10589 ("IBM"), and Empire HealthChoice, Inc. doing business as Empire Blue Cross and Blue Shield, a New York corporation with its corporate headquarters located at 11 W. 42/nd/ Street, New York, New York 10036 ("Empire") an independent licensee of the Blue Cross and Blue Shield Association.


1. BACKGROUND


1.1 Background.


This Agreement is being made and entered into with reference to the following:


(a) Empire desires to outsource to IBM certain services currently
performed by Empire, in order to generate savings, which savings (a
key element of generating these savings to Empire is the utilization
of IBM Personnel in India) will be used in part in connection with the
Licensed Software, and modernization of Empire's other core
applications.


(b) IBM desires to license the new Claims Engine to Empire, and Empire
desires to utilize such Claims Engine as its primary insurance claims
processing product.


(c) Empire desires to license the Portal Toolkits and Framework Software
to IBM, in return for credits earned from IBM's sale of such software
and related products based on such software.


(d) The Parties desire to mutually enter into a structure allowing future
joint development of health care products.


(e) Having reached agreement on contract terms, the Parties are entering
into the following agreements to memorialize the terms and conditions
under which the foregoing shall be consummated and provided: (i) this
Agreement, (ii) the Licensing and Joint Development Agreement, and
(iii) the Master Services Agreement.


1.2 Construction.


The provisions of this Section 1 are intended to be a general introduction
to this Agreement and are not intended to expand the scope of the Parties'
obligations under this Agreement or to alter the plain meaning of the terms
and conditions of this Agreement. However, to the extent the terms and
conditions of this Agreement do not address a particular circumstance or
are otherwise unclear or ambiguous, such terms and conditions are to be
interpreted and construed so as to give full effect to the provisions in
this Section 1.
